EFCC Arrests 56 Suspected Internet Fraudsters

Date: 2024-09-05

News report from Leadership indicates that the operatives of the Ilorin Zonal Directorate of the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) have arrested 56 individuals suspected of internet fraud in Ilorin, Kwara State.

The arrests took place between September 3 and 4, 2024, at various locations, following credible intelligence on the activities of the alleged fraudsters, who have deceived unsuspecting citizens with their dishonest operations.

In a statement signed by the EFCC's Head of Media and Publicity, Dele Oyewale, it was revealed that items recovered from the suspects include 18 exotic cars of different brands, laptops, expensive smartphones, and charms.

Oyewale added that the suspects will be arraigned in court upon the conclusion of ongoing investigations.
